I bring food donations from the school at which I work to Phelps House(Senior Center) at Goddard several days a week. I find the people who work here friendly and genuinely concerned about their clients. Most are bilingual. I have heard them speaking in Spanish, Russian and Chinese(Mandarin and Cantonese). If you are 60 and over it is free to join and they offer breakfast to members for $ 1 and lunch for $ 2. Their breakfasts consist of several items. For instance on Fridays they serve omelets with veggie home-fries inside, hot cereal, milk, bread, fruit cup, juice and coffee. Not bad for a buck!
